Petaluma Tufting Studio is a hands on, creative workspace dedicated to the modern craft of rug making and textile art. The space is built for both complete beginners looking to try a new craft and curious makers wanting to produce a finished, tactile piece of home decor.
What You Learn
Machine Operation: Get comfortable holding, threading, and running an electric cut pile tufting gun with proper form, speed, and safety.
Canvas Setup: Understand how to properly stretch primary tufting cloth onto a dedicated frame to maintain drum tight tension throughout your project.
Design Transfer: Learn how to project, scale, and trace custom artwork or line drawings directly onto the tufting fabric.
Yarn Techniques: Work with rich 8 ply yarn, mastering line density, spacing, pressure control, and smooth color changes to bring your design to life.
Carving and Detailing: Practice on the frame trimming and contour carving with textile shears to give your shapes sharp definition, clean borders, and crisp visual separation.
Finishing and Backing: Learn the proper adhesive application, secure backing fabric attachment, and edge binding methods so your finished piece holds together and lasts for years to come.
